You could use a dremel tool to get started and then a file to finish up with. If you still have your stock pegs I would try the dremel with those first until you get comfortable.

I personally just stick to a hand file though but like anything else it takes time and patience.

I used a right angle grinder and a GRINDING WHEEL (NOT A CUTTING WHEEL) to do my steel pegs, im pretty sure it would work on Ti as well. Not super precise but does the job in about 1/5th the time of a file.

I sharpened the Ti pegs on my YZ250F a little while ago using die grinder and a small diameter carbide burr. It was the same diameter as the radius at the bottom off the teeth so it worked out nice, if you have a set of pegs like Raptors that have straight cut teeth I'd say a small finishing file and a few beers would be the way to go, so that you keep the straight angle they have in the teeth.
